Honda Wins Off-Road Vehicle Suit: Jurors in Rancho Cucamonga have rejected a 27-year-old man’s contention that the design of a Honda all-terrain vehicle caused an accident that left him a paraplegic. The verdict ended a five-month trial of a multimillion-dollar lawsuit alleging that American Honda Motor Co. was negligent in selling the three-wheel cycle because its design was unsafe. Robert Jones, who filed the suit in San Bernardino County Superior Court, was paralyzed Aug. 10, 1986, when his ATC 200 was involved in an accident in Apple Valley. Jones wore no safety equipment at the time. Honda’s lawyers contended that he was negligent in driving the vehicle into a telephone pole guide-wire anchor after consuming alcohol.
